蓝燕云
产品
价格
下载
伙伴
资源
电话咨询
在线咨询
免费试用

应用管理软件工程师如何高效提升系统稳定性与用户体验

蓝燕云
2026-01-15
应用管理软件工程师如何高效提升系统稳定性与用户体验

应用管理软件工程师是现代企业IT架构中的关键角色,不仅要保障应用稳定运行,还需通过容器化、可观测性、CI/CD等技术手段提升系统性能与用户体验。文章详细阐述其核心技能、标准化流程建设、跨部门协作机制及AI赋能趋势,强调从被动运维向主动价值创造转型的重要性,助力企业在数字化浪潮中实现高效、可持续发展。

应用管理软件工程师如何高效提升系统稳定性与用户体验

在当今数字化转型加速的时代,企业越来越依赖各类应用来支撑核心业务流程。作为连接技术与业务的关键角色,应用管理软件工程师(Application Management Software Engineer)不仅负责应用的部署、监控和维护,更承担着优化系统性能、保障高可用性以及持续改进用户体验的重要职责。那么,他们究竟该如何高效地完成这些任务?本文将从技能体系、工作方法、工具链整合、协作机制以及未来趋势五个维度出发,深入剖析应用管理软件工程师的核心能力构建路径。

一、明确角色定位:不只是“运维”,更是“价值创造者”

传统观念中,应用管理常被视为IT运维的一部分,但现代应用管理软件工程师早已超越了简单的故障排查与日常巡检。他们是整个应用生命周期的管理者,从开发环境到生产环境,从上线发布到版本迭代,再到性能调优与安全加固,全程参与并推动效率提升。

例如,在一个电商平台中,应用管理工程师不仅要确保订单系统7×24小时稳定运行,还需通过日志分析发现慢查询问题,协助开发团队优化数据库结构;同时,结合用户行为数据识别出页面加载延迟高的模块,并推动前端资源压缩与CDN配置调整。这种跨职能的视角使他们成为真正的“技术+业务”桥梁。

二、掌握核心技术栈:构建全面的技术能力模型

要胜任复杂多变的应用管理工作,应用管理软件工程师必须具备扎实的技术功底和持续学习的能力。以下是几个关键领域:

1. 容器化与云原生技术

随着Kubernetes、Docker等容器技术普及,应用管理已从物理服务器迁移转向微服务架构下的动态编排。掌握YAML配置文件编写、Service Mesh治理、自动扩缩容策略是基本要求。比如利用Helm Chart统一管理多个环境的部署模板,可显著减少人为错误。

2. 监控与可观测性(Observability)

现代应用往往由数十个微服务组成,单一指标监控已无法满足需求。应用管理工程师应熟练使用Prometheus + Grafana进行指标可视化,结合OpenTelemetry实现分布式追踪,快速定位瓶颈所在。例如某金融系统因第三方API响应超时导致交易失败,正是通过Trace ID精准回溯到具体服务节点,从而快速修复。

3. CI/CD流水线自动化

持续集成与持续交付已成为标配实践。应用管理工程师需设计健壮的CI/CD管道,涵盖代码扫描、单元测试、镜像构建、灰度发布等功能。GitLab CI或GitHub Actions等平台提供了灵活的脚本支持,而ArgoCD则可用于声明式K8s应用部署,极大提高发布频率与可靠性。

4. 安全合规意识

特别是在医疗、金融等行业,数据安全和合规性至关重要。应用管理工程师需了解OWASP Top 10漏洞防护原则,定期执行SAST/DAST扫描,确保应用符合GDPR、等保2.0等法规要求。

三、建立标准化流程:让运维有章可循

高效的管理离不开规范化的流程设计。应用管理软件工程师应在团队内部推行以下实践:

1. 变更管理流程(Change Management)

任何对生产环境的修改都应走审批流程,避免随意操作引发事故。建议采用“变更窗口+双人复核”机制,尤其适用于数据库 schema 修改、配置参数调整等高风险操作。

2. 故障响应机制(Incident Response)

制定清晰的SOP(标准操作程序),包括告警分级、责任分工、沟通渠道和事后复盘机制。例如当CPU使用率突增触发告警时,工程师应能按预设步骤依次检查应用日志、资源占用、网络延迟等因素,而非盲目重启服务。

3. 文档驱动文化

良好的文档习惯不仅能降低知识沉淀成本,还能帮助新人快速上手。建议使用Notion或Confluence搭建统一知识库,记录常见问题解决方案、部署手册、应急预案等内容。

四、强化协作与沟通:打破部门墙,共建DevOps文化

应用管理不是孤岛式的岗位,而是贯穿开发、测试、运维、产品等多个环节的枢纽。优秀的应用管理软件工程师善于主动沟通:

  • 与开发团队合作:在代码评审阶段提出性能隐患建议,如不合理的循环嵌套或未关闭的数据库连接;
  • 与测试团队联动:提供稳定的测试环境,协助搭建Mock服务模拟外部依赖;
  • 与产品团队对齐:理解用户痛点,将性能指标转化为业务价值(如页面加载时间每减少1秒,转化率提升X%);
  • 与管理层汇报:用数据说话,定期输出SLA达标率、MTTR(平均恢复时间)、用户满意度等KPI报告。

五、拥抱新技术:探索AI赋能与智能化运维

未来几年,AI将在应用管理领域发挥更大作用。应用管理软件工程师应提前布局:

1. AIOps(智能运维)

利用机器学习算法自动识别异常模式,预测潜在故障。如基于历史流量数据训练模型,提前预警节假日高峰期间可能发生的带宽不足问题。

2. 自动化根因分析(Root Cause Analysis, RCA)

借助自然语言处理技术解析日志文本,自动归类错误类型,缩短故障诊断时间。例如某次线上崩溃事件,系统自动生成报告指出是由于Redis连接池耗尽所致,而非人工逐层排查。

3. 智能容量规划

通过分析历史资源消耗趋势,智能推荐扩容时机与规模,避免过度预留或资源短缺。这对于初创公司控制成本尤为关键。

结语:从执行者到引领者,打造可持续的价值闭环

应用管理软件工程师的角色正在发生深刻转变——从被动响应问题到主动预防风险,从单一技术专家到复合型人才。唯有不断精进技术、优化流程、加强协作,并敢于尝试前沿工具,才能真正成为企业数字化转型中的中坚力量。在这个过程中,他们不仅是系统的守护者,更是用户体验的塑造者,更是组织效能提升的推动者。

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。

工程管理最佳实践

全方位覆盖工程项目管理各环节,助力企业高效运营

项目成本中心

项目成本中心

蓝燕云项目成本中心提供全方位的成本监控和分析功能,帮助企业精确控制预算,避免超支,提高项目利润率。

免费试用
综合进度管控

综合进度管控

全面跟踪项目进度,确保按时交付,降低延期风险,提高项目成功率。

免费试用
资金数据中心

资金数据中心

蓝燕云资金数据中心提供全面的资金管理功能,帮助企业集中管理项目资金,优化资金配置,提高资金使用效率,降低财务风险。

免费试用
点工汇总中心

点工汇总中心

蓝燕云点工汇总中心提供全面的点工管理功能,帮助企业统一管理点工数据,实时汇总分析,提高管理效率,降低人工成本。

免费试用

灵活的价格方案

根据企业规模和需求,提供个性化的价格方案

免费试用

完整功能体验

  • 15天免费试用期
  • 全功能模块体验
  • 专业技术支持服务
立即试用

专业版

永久授权,终身使用

468元
/用户
  • 一次性付费,永久授权
  • 用户数量可灵活扩展
  • 完整功能模块授权
立即试用

企业定制

模块化配置,按需定制

  • 模块化组合配置
  • 功能模块可动态调整
  • 基于零代码平台构建
立即试用